Topic: RE: Feeling Guilty!
My immediate post surgery diet was as follows: Clear liquids only for one week (no protein drinks), then full liquids for one week (with protein drinks). I "fudged" a bit on my liquids because *I* was hungry too. BUT if your "fudge" is liquids, it will pass through you... and yogurt will melt and leave the pouch in about 20 minutes... so if you're eating it over 30 minutes, you will not get the full sensation from the pouch. It's VERY hard to get the right amount of calories/protein in while on liquids, don't stress over that, make sure you're getting your full 48 oz water every single day though, that's a must. Here's an example of my "full liquid" days:
Breakfast: Carnation sugar free instant breakfast in 4 oz milk - 100 cal, 10 g protein
Snack: Protein shake 3 oz (my custom recipe) 100 cal, 15 g protein
Lunch: Blue Bunny Lite 85 (or Dannon Lite N Fit) Yogurt 4 oz (total both servings 60 cal 5 gr protein)
Snack: Protein shake 3 oz (my custom recipe) 100 cal, 15 g protein
Dinner: Blue Bunny Lite 85 (or Dannon Lite N Fit) Yogurt 4 oz
Evening snack (optional): Protein Shake 3 oz (my custom recipie) 100 cal, 15g protein
All that being said, I could NOT extend my meals over 30 minutes when doing liquids. I had no problem feeling full, and usually I did my meals over 15 minutes. Think about this.... no sphincter on the bottom of the stomach, so no way to hold the liquids in, they just rush right through the pouch and you're not feeling satisfied at all. Don't worry, this stage will pass. As long as you are hydrated, there's not a lot you can do wrong
The custom recipie there is posted on the Louisiana state board, and I still use it daily for snacks, even though now I'm on solids
http://www.obesityhelp.com/forums/LA/postdetail/13700.html?vc=0
Some other ideas for full liquids:
Chicken or Beef Boullion in 4 oz water - add unjury protein and mashed potato flakes to thicken it.... just barely, not more than a couple teaspoons.
I also used my magic bullet to whir up some whole frozen strawberries with splenda and water or milk for a "dessert" slushie when craving**** bad.
I also did some broccoli cheese soups, I love tomato soup too (especially from La Madeleine).
When you get to soft foods, skip eggs for a while, they just don't sit well for most people until several months out. I learned the hard way. OH and don't try to take a sip of water thinking it'll help stuff go through if you ate too much.... rinse and spit if you need to wet your mouth... the sip was the last straw that made my pouchie HURT!

Topic: Surgery on Tuesday, home yesterday - I feel good!
Hi All -
I had my Lap RNY on Tuesday morning at 7:15am. Tuesday was pretty rough, slept most of the day. Wednesday was significantly better! I was up and walking around a good portion of the day. It really does feel better to walk than to sit.
I was very lucky to have a fantastic surgeon! Dr. Waldrep sincerely cares about his patients and he's quite funny ("we may have to talk later because I can't find my watch"). The confidence I felt in him gave me such peace about it all, I can't put it into words. I feel so lucky!
I came home last night (Wednesday) and slept really well. I got up this morning and took a shower, made some jello and chicken broth, then took a nap. That did tire me out, but I don't have any pain. Sore, yes, but certainly not "pain". I haven't had to take any of my pain meds, which is great.
I can't believe I really did this! I'm not hungry. The broth and jello are satifying me, but the water does "sit" in my chest as many others have mentioned. I think I've figured out a way to breathe to help it go down. I can actually hear it going down, which is actually kind of cool.
Need to go walk some more... I'll be back later.
